Output 59ec3f03f7373566d273f0fec25ef2424ac7aabe6937d9c609bbf13f8ff619b0:1

value
576123393
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0d1f545cf4dc5c34eb6e4e2a0283354cff75333 OP_EQUALVERIFY OP_CHECKSIG
address
1L3953cSL9RTzCiqjEcUmP98f3yrRVSLjt
transaction
59ec3f03f7373566d273f0fec25ef2424ac7aabe6937d9c609bbf13f8ff619b0
spent
true